S c assembler download

Ds50002106cpage 7 preface introduction this chapter contains general information that will be useful to know befor e using 16bit language tools. Instead of having a builtin support for x86 instructions, it implements them through additional includable packages and in the same way it can be adapted for many different architectures. Pelles c is a complete development kit for desktop windows. The compiler compiles your c program to machine language which is a binary representation of the machine program. Onchip peripherals and other key features of the 166 are easy to access with the a166 assembler kit. Nearly eight megabytes of information in ascii text files. Online assembler debugger for old bit microprocessors 8080, 8085, z80, 6502, 6800, 6809. In each column, the best assemblers by that criteria is indicated in bold.

Asm assembler software free download asm assembler top 4. The assembler program, also referred to as the assembler, processes the machine, assembler, and macro instructions you have coded source statements in the assembler language, and produces an object module in machine language. Oct 18, 2017 download gui turbo assembler tasm for free. Masm contains a macro language that has features such as looping, arithmetic, and text string processing. Welcome to the z390 portable mainframe macro assembler and emulator project web site. Information contained in this publication regarding device applications and the like is provided only for your convenience. The x86 interrupt list aka ralf browns interrupt list, rbil the interrupt list is a comprehensive listing of interrupt calls, io ports, memory locations, farcall interfaces, and more for ibm pcs and compatible machines, both documented and undocumented. C18 reuired payment, i only think you can download updates from the microchip website now, not the full package. Mpasm assembler, mplink object linker, mplib object. Please post your messages to the mailing list, or file a bug report. Tcgaassembler 2 is an opensource, freely available tool that automatically downloads, assembles and processes public the cancer genome atlas tcga data and the clinical proteomic tumor analysis consortium cptac data of tcga samples. The sc macro assembler was a product of sc software corporation, for the apple ii family of computers.

An assembler enables software and application developers to access, operate and manage a computer s hardware architecture and components. Software for assembler programming ide, compiler, example codes, source code libraries. Also includes an ide with project management, visual resource editors and integrated debugger x86 and arm. This is the free version, only add and mov commands are.

If you need to work on 8086 assembler for developing or studying, 8086 asm is for you. Mar 15, 2016 download masm download latest version x86 or 32bit. Robust abc actionscript bytecode disassembler github. The ride 8051 ide for windows 95, 98, nt, 2000, xp unlimited rc51 8051 ansi c. Download mac download windows download linux view source. Tcga assembler 2 is an opensource, freely available tool that automatically downloads, assembles and processes public the cancer genome atlas tcga data and the clinical proteomic tumor analysis consortium cptac data of tcga samples. Development tools downloads gss visual assembler by general software systems and many more programs are available for instant and free download. Gui turbo assembler comes integrated with borland turbo assembler and turbo linker for assembling and building assembly codes.

The first version, called simply sc assembler, was released in 1978. If you are to write an assembler that just works, and spits out a hex file to be loaded on a microcontroller, it can be simple and easy. There is an assembler for the 8080 of a couple dozen lines. This file will download from the developers website. This is the only book i have found learning you using turbo assembler ideal mode syntax. Download it from here 8051 c compiler assembler package raisonance the raisonance rca51 8051 c compiler package includes unlimited code size 8051 c compiler and assembler versions and code size limited version of rommonitor and simulatordebugger. The flat assembler g abbreviated to fasmg is a new assembly engine designed to become a successor of the one used by flat assembler 1. The macro assembler programmers guide provides the information you need to write and debug assemblylanguage programs with the microsoft macro assembler masm, version 6. For example, pragmas are a way to control the compiler from within the c source.

Here is your copy of the latest upgrade to the s c macro assembler. Pauls 8051 tools, projects and free code mailing list if youd like to receive announcements of new additions to this site, updates and changes, and new versions of the various pieces of code. Were looking for your comments, suggestions and, of course, bugreports. Minidv assembler allows you to append multiple minidv files with nice looking transition effects for both audio and video. A later upgrade of the assembler supplied a prodos version. Download a 906k compressed gedcom of the harris family. Looking for an assembler or linker or librarian to write that high speed routine or application. Assembler software free download assembler top 4 download. Contribute to harsh96 assembler development by creating an account on github. An assembler is a type of computer program that interprets software programs written in assembly language into machine language, code and instructions that can be executed by a computer.

Jwasms source code is released under the sybase open watcom public license, which allows free commercial and noncommercial use. Guidance for industry and food and drug administration. Free assemblers, linkers and object module librarians. Microsoft macro assembler reference microsoft docs. I dont know how anyone olly func whish allow bind source lines with binary code. No prior knowledge of x86 code is needed, although it makes the transition easier. I rarely send announcements out, so you wont get flooded with messages. Turbo assembler in ideal mode is the greatest x86 assembler in the world. Mplab xc16 assembler, linker and utilities users guide. However, employees who have access to the compensation information of other employees or applicants as a part of their essential job functions cannot disclose the pay of other employees or applicants to individuals who do not otherwise have access to compensation information, unless the disclosure is a in response to a formal complaint or.

Nov 16, 2019 robust abc actionscript bytecode dis assembler. Complete development kit with c compiler, macro assembler, linker, resource compiler, and many other tools. The freeware program aladdin expander will unpack stuffit archives on. Turbo c supported c templates, borlands inline assembler. Masm also gives you greater control over the hardware because it supports the instruction sets of the 386, 486, and pentium processors. Download mac download windows download linux view source command line simulator downloads this page is for the latest version of the pep9 command line simulator and assembler for use with the textbook computer systems, fifth edition. When a human wants to write machine language, she writes it in assembler, which gets translated to the binary machine language. Assembler software free download assembler top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Because the assembler and simulator are command line apps, instructors can invoke them with command line scripts to automate the testing and grading of student assignments. This page is for the command line version of the pep8 cpu assembler and simulator for use with the textbook computer systems, fourth edition. Jun 07, 2006 download directx enduser runtime web installer. Mars mips assembler and runtime simulator an ide for mips assembly language programming mars is a lightweight interactive development environment ide for programming in mips assembly language, intended for educationallevel use with patterson and hennessy s computer organization and design. An assembler enables software and application developers to access, operate and manage a computers hardware architecture and components.

Rabcdasm is a collection of utilities including an actionscript 3 assembler disassembler, and a few tools to. Mplab xc16 assembler, linker and utilities users guide 202016 microchip technology inc. Use simple commands to assemble, link, and execute programs. This was published as a booklet supplement to the s c assembler ii version 4. After a long successful run, sc software closed up shop in the summer of 1988. Founded in 1911, the chicagobased company designs and manufactures switching and protection products for electric power transmission and distribution. Part of my ciforth library is a full pentium assembler to add inline definitions, of about 150 lines.

In ideal mode you can handle structures and unions as you do in c, easy interface to high level languages etc. It contains among other things an optimizing c compiler, a macro assembler, a linker, a resource compiler, a message compiler, a code signing utility, a make utility and an install builder. Development tools downloads gui turbo assembler by lakhya jyoti nath and many more programs are available for instant and free download. This manual will help you to install and run spades. Minidv assembler application is particularly useful for owners of digital minidv camera s and others who use the sony minidv format for high quality video production. The sh c package includes a compiler, assembler and linker is supplied as part of the highperformance embedded workshop ide. It is separate installation configuration without complete connection macro assembler masm compiler for pc x86 32bit.

Report any suspicious behavior you encounter to help us improve the nasm for everyone. Turbo c assembler software free download turbo c assembler. Download gui turbo assembler 64 bit for free windows. Asm assembler software free download asm assembler top 4 download offers free software downloads for windows, mac, ios and android computers and mobile devices. Mar 19, 2012 this white paper is an introduction to x64 assembly. The a166 assembler kit for the 166 microcontroller family supports all available xc16x, c16x, and st10 derivatives and enables you to write and test programs in assembly using the powerful c166, c167, and xc167 instruction sets. The freeware program aladdin expander will unpack stuffit archives on msdos, mswindows and linux systems.

This was published as a booklet supplement to the sc assembler ii version 4. Document layout conventions used in this guide recommended reading. Free assemblers, linkers and object module librarians for. Use an ansi 8051 c compiler, 8051 assembler, and linker with example projects. Dec 17, 2019 the microsoft macro assembler masm provides several advantages over inline assembly. Amd introduced the first version of x64, initially called x8664 and later renamed amd64.

556 1110 285 1487 1139 1446 118 212 66 25 899 964 151 1622 660 239 955 1392 608 1143 1065 861 1364 115 1627 1332 1453 944 374 252 1466 1020 764 358 679 583 1367